Output 3c57305813923dc3a18da25cde80640e525e6c0ea361d95fcfbec1f5d5fe963c:0
- value
- 3785380
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ae3bb6e21163a7ec75b747bcfed443b590141145 OP_EQUAL
- address
- 3HaH2x644DjnVjch91iSJW64ifcKd4PfSs
- transaction
- 3c57305813923dc3a18da25cde80640e525e6c0ea361d95fcfbec1f5d5fe963c
- confirmations
- 248081
- spent
- true